Poor User Interface with bugs
By: david youn
September 19, 2006 @ 12:59 PM02ppm9>
I have to say that the Motorola Razr V3M is the worst phone that I have used so far. It has the following problems:
1). Contact list
In Contacts, we can have our contacts in “Groups.” I like to use the “groups” to categorize my phone book so that I can find the name quickly. In each group, the stupid phone only allow up to 10 names. What even worse is that I cannot make a call from the name in each group. You can only send txt/pic messages from the group list. So, stupid!!
2). Alarm: if you set an alarm clock, there is no indication on the LCD that will show the alarm is set unless the alarm time is within a couple of hours of the current time. For example, if you set an alarm for next morning before you to bed the night before, the alarm icon wonât show up. But, it will show up sometime over the night when the current time is close to the time of the alarm! What a stupid design is this?!

Good Design
By: Mark
January 4, 2006 @ 1:08 PM47ppm1>
Very good phone. This is the CDMA version compatible with Verizon’s network. Cingular’s is GSM and therefore they are two completely different phones. Because of the differences in technology in the CDMA version Verizon’s phone is slightly thicker and wider, additionally the battery life is about half. (Reason for this is the GSM network’s phones can lower power consumption if they have a strong signal where CDMA phones like verizon’s do not have this capability).
I’m still very happy with this phone. Bluetooth OBEX profiles can be unlocked without hacking the phone, out of the box, contrary to Verizon’s claims.
It’s a thin, fashionable phone with a good set of features unless you’re the mobile enthusist that needs their phone to do everything.

Basic phome use
By: John
January 1, 2006 @ 4:41 PM27ppm1>
I just use my phone for phone calls. I am not interested in all of the net stuff and photos
While I love the look and feel of the Verizon RAZR ,I was disappointed with some basic phone functions.
1) voice activation – gone is training the phone to recognize your particular names with your unique pronouncations. Now it just guesses what you are saying. I say ” Call Mickey” and it comes back with ” do you mean MCI ? “.. I prefer thr training method.
2) speed dialing – I had the seller transfer my numbers from old phone . My assigned numbers changed on the new phone. Changing them back is not easy. The old system let me switch them around alot easier.
3) voice mail – old phone – assigned button took me right to voice mail. Razr suggest I use my #1 speed dial position to make this connection. Why should I have to give up my limited one touch positions ?
I suppose its great with phone offering all new features but why do all of these choices have to be in my face when I select different menus. There should be customized menu choices and keys. That camera key would make a good voicemail key.
